Output ec3a0ed0d38efee30aea206893a2913cbe4d32040c3202d4b873d1d0b8d1feb4:64

value
3929891
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da2eba33660880fdf0e7ed47efafaa6c4ebb1dc7 OP_EQUAL
address
3MafD32YPMSCcmTiAJ4etaRdnSNmRUjfkk
transaction
ec3a0ed0d38efee30aea206893a2913cbe4d32040c3202d4b873d1d0b8d1feb4
spent
true